Badgam District overview


Badgam is Town in Jammu & Kashmir serves as administrative headquarter of Badgam district. Total area of Badgam District is 1,361 km² including 1,312 km² rural area and 49 km² urban area. There are 6 Tehsils part of Badgam District for administrative purpose. When it about rural area of Badgam District, Badgam has 474 villages.

Chadoora is the largest tehsil in Badgam district by area covering 194.67 km2 and Charar E Shrief is the smallest tehsil in Badgam district by area covering 58.85 km2. Chadoora is the largest tehsil by population while Charar E Shrief is the smallest tehsil by population in Badgam district.

Population of Badgam District


As of the 2011 census, Badgam district has a population of approximately 753,745 peoples which is divided into urban population of 97,912 and rular population of 655,833. The population density in Badgam region is about 554.0 persons per square kilometer.

# Male Female Total
Total 398,041 355,704 753,745
Rural 343,385 312,448 655,833
Urban 54,656 43,256 97,912

Households of Badgam District


There are about 103,363 houses in the district, including 13,946 urban houses and 89,417 rural houses. The average household size is about 7.29 people

Type Households
Total 103,363
Rural 89,417
Urban 13,946

List Of Tehsil in Badgam District


Badgam district is divided into several Tehsils or tehsils for administrative convenience. There are 6 tehsils in Badgam district. Each tehsil is headed by a Tehsildar, who is responsible for revenue administration and law and order. The following is a list of Tehsil in Badgam:

Tehsil Area(km²) Population
Beerwah 134.1 163,333
Budgam 146.2 133,855
Chadoora 194.7 212,233
Charar E Shrief 58.9 53,416
Khag 61.1 67,596
Khansahib 125.9 123,312
